Effects of flaxseed oil intake on hepatic ROS production of mice. (a) ROS in the liver of the mice was detected by using DHE which reacts with ROS and forms ETH that binds to DNA and produces red fluorescence signal, visualized with a fluorescence microscope (×200) and quantified. (b) Fluorescence intensities in randomly selected areas of the images were quantified by using the IPP image analysis software. Data represent means ± SEM and are normalized to % of field area.
